    I plan to be a Swordsman! so I was wondering what stats I would be chosing!

    In RO1 I think it was a very simple formula of 2 str per 1 dex ! - but the stats now look a bit more complex than that.

    * STR, or Strength, contributes to melee physical damage and minimum ranged physical damage. It increases the max HP, fatigue, and weight limits. It also reduces after-cast spell time when repeating the same spell.

    * DEX, or Dexterity, contributes to melee physical hit rate and minimum physical damage as well as ranged physical damage. It also reduces casting time for spells.

    * INT, or Intelligence, contributes to ranged physical critical rate and an increase in the max SP limit. It also reduces after-cast time for physical skills when repeating the same skill.

    * WIS, or Wisdom, contributes to melee and ranged physical attack speed. It increases the hit rate of spells and increased minimum spell damage.

    * CON, or Concentration, contributes to melee physical and magic critical rate. It also increases ranged physical hit rate and spell dodge rate.

    So I think STR and DEX are still very important, but WIS and CON also look like very good possabilities!

    Gai-Daigoji avatar Posts count: 25 well obviously str will probably be most important stat. and then you'll need just enough dex to hit consistantly. then wis will act like agi in ro1. and con will act like luck in ro1. if you wanted to sacrifice some str for wis or con that would be your choice, though you should probably only do one or the other since lossing to much str would make you pretty crappy compared to high str swordsmen. str raises your HP so if you plan to do heavy tanking, stick to all str. if you'ld rather do more damage you could add wis or con but it'd be at the cost of sacrificing your tanking ability a bit. so it's just a matter of preference. it'd be like building an agi (wis) knight or crit (con) knight in ro1. i guess we'll have to test them to see how effective these builds will be.
